Introduction

PRODUCT TIMERS will be useful to sell time based services like SWIMMING POOL or TIMER BASED BUFFET, etc.

Configuration

In this example, lets create a Timer Based Buffet. Here are the steps to configure it

STEP 1: We need to have a Product first before we configure Product Timer.

Please refer the following page for adding the Product

STEP 2: Go to Products -> Product Timers -> Add Product Timer. The following screen will appear.

NAME

Name of the Timer

PRICE DURATION TYPE

Buffet Value is 15$.

 

Duration helps to identify how pricings are going to be calculated

 

For Example, the Base Price of the Product should be calculated for an hour or for an minute.

 

PRICE DURATION

It represents the Duration.

 

If we give the Price Duration Type as Minute and Price Duration as 30.

 

The customer will be charged for 15$ for every 30 Minutes.

 

MIN TIME

This parameter helps to configure in what interval the calcualtion will be effected.

 

For Example 1,

 

Duration Type is Minutes

Duration is 30

Min Time is 15

 

The user will be charged for Minimum of 15 Minutes which is 15/2 (7.5)

 

For Example 2,

 

Duration Type is Minutes

Duration is 30

Min Time is 60

 

The user will be charged for Minimum of 60 Minutes which is 15*2 (30).

START TIME

Start Time is mainly used when to start calculating.

 

This will be used in SWIMMING POOL Kind of Scenarios.

 

The Swimming Pool will be opened at 9AM in the Morning and Closed at 5PM in the evening.

 

The Customers are allowed to use the POOL. Whenever they go, it has to be paid for the Time Since 9AM.

TIME ROUNDING

How to round the Time Duration.

 

If the Rounding 5, and Total Time taken as 12.6 Minutes, It will take as 15 mins

As per the Duration of Bellini, it should take only 2h 33M but it took 2h 35 Minutes. It is because of the Time Rounding.

The moment you add the Product Timer item, it will be started automaticallyBefore you close the Ticket, it should be stopped or the ticket will not be closed and it will be keep charging.
